Solution  2072377.1 :   ACSLS - The "acsls enable" Command Can Hang ACSLS While Attempting to Release the Shared CAP Owned by Another Partition

Applies to:

Sun StorageTek Auto Cartridge Sys Lib SW (ACSLS) - Version 8.4 and later
Sun StorageTek SL8500 Modular Library System - Version All Versions and later
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

Repeating message example in the event logs:

2015-09-16 13:37:55 VARY[71]:

2138 E cl_is_cap_resv.c Unknown 109

cl_is_cap_resv: CAP 1,0,6 is already reserved in partition 4 by host 1.

 

2015-09-16 13:37:55 VARY[71]:

2138 E cl_is_cap_resv.c Unknown 109

cl_is_cap_resv: CAP 3,0,6 is already reserved in partition 4 by host 1.

 

2015-09-16 13:37:56 VARY[71]:

2138 E cl_is_cap_resv.c Unknown 109

cl_is_cap_resv: CAP 2,0,6 is already reserved in partition 4 by host 1.

 

Cause

When ACSLS manages a partitioned SL3000 or SL8500 and a CAP is reserved to one partition, 
the VARY process will go into an endless loop during ACSLS start up.  The VARY process will keep on trying to
release the CAP ( which was never reserved in the first place ).   This prevents ACSLS from starting up.

Solution

Before shutting down ACSLS, make sure that there is no Enter or Eject operation going on.
Cancel any enters in progress and finish any ejects in progress before bringing ACSLS down.

If ACSLS shuts down unexpectedly and is unable to restart because of a CAP reservation,
release the CAP reservation using the SL Console:

   Go to Diagnostics

   Open CAP folder

   Select the CAP

   Unreserve the CAP


   Note: the Release function is only available for CAPs shared between partitions.


Then, try to start ACSLS services again.

If the problem persists, follow the ACSLS start up procedure in this document -
   <Document: 2073780.1> - ACSLS fails to start up - "Method or service exit timed out. Killing contract ..."

This problem is fixed in ACSLS 8.4 Patch 1.
